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$30.61 | 11.478% | $34.1234 | $34.12 | $34.10 | $34.10 |
Purchase #2 | $127.67 | 4.531% | $133.4547 | $133.45 | $133.45 | $133.50 |
Purchase #3 | $199.85 | 13.818% | $227.4653 | $227.47 | $227.45 | $227.50 |
Purchase #4 | $234.85 | 8.367% | $254.4999 | $254.50 | $254.50 | $254.50 |
Purchase #5 | $74.47 | 12.610% | $83.8607 | $83.86 | $83.85 | $83.90 |
Purchase #6 | $240.77 | 10.644% | $266.3976 | $266.40 | $266.40 | $266.40 |
Purchase #7 | $238.62 | 5.189% | $251.002 | $251.00 | $251.00 | $251.00 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,146.84 | $1,250.8036 | $1,250.80 | $1,250.75 | $1,250.90 |
